The Pens transformation was truly remarkable. Kudos all around, to Sully, Jacques, Tocchet, and old-man Rutherford. Under Johnston's direction, through the first 25 games of the season, the Pens were ranked 24th is 5v5 SAF% (47.5). Fast forward to the last 25 games of the season and the Pens 5v5 SAF% (56.9) improved to second best. If you include score & venue, the Pens were ranked #1. BTW, San Jose was ranked 4th. SAF #'s referenced from Puck on Net.

Why is this important?

Over the past few months the Pens displayed a paradigm shift in team construction, playing style, and zone efficiencies. During the Finals, SPEED tilted the ice in the Pens favor and relegated the Sharks to chasing the game. I never thought the games we ever as close as the score(s) suggested. Jones deserves a ton of credit. IMO, what makes this Cup run even better, is that it validates that the Pens were indeed the best team in the league! They flew under the radar and not many "experts" gave them a chance. What a great run by a great team of stars, misfits, castoffs, and youngsters! Enjoy the summer Pens fans!

Hahaha Malkin ain't going nowhere.

But yes you're right. The core has transitioned in Pittsburgh. Guys like Orpik, Kunitz, Dupuis, Martin, and Fleury are no longer a part of it where as guys like Kessel, Hornqvist, Maatta, Dumoulin, and Murray are. And the supporting cast has completely changed as well. This is going to start feeling like a tale of two eras, as it should have always been.

Look at how successful the Hawks have been and ask yourself why. They identified a core group and then kept the supporting cast a revolving door of youth and cap efficiency. Shero decided our core of guys was way bigger than it should have been and was too loyal to guys from the 09 Cup when he should have looked to surround the true core with more effective options.

The true core in Pittsburgh will always be Crosby, Malkin, and Letang. Some other guys you can maybe include there now are Maatta and Kessel. You stay loyal to those guys and you build contenders around them. The rest are expendable.
